为了方便 管理项目中的 一些配置 所以把配置文件 移到了与项目的同级目录
1. 首先写一个工具类,用来获取配置文件的一些信息
public class Config {
private Properties config=null;
private String configFileName;
private String dbUrl;
private String dbUseName;
private String dbPwd;
public String getConfigFileName() {
return configFileName;
}
public void setConfigFileName(String configFileName) {
this.configFileName = configFileName;
//读取配置文件
load();
}
public Properties getConfig() {
return config;
}
public void setConfig(Properties config) {
this.config = config;
}
public String getDbUrl() {
dbUrl="jdbc:oracle:thin:@"+getValue("dataSource.server", "0.0.0.0")+":"+getValue("dataSource.port", "1521")+":"+getValue("dataSource.databaseName", "");
return dbUrl;
}
public void setDbUrl(String dbUrl) {
this.dbUrl = dbUrl;
}
public String getDbUseName() {
dbUseName=getValue("dataSource.username", "root");
return dbUseName;
}
public void setDbUseName(String dbUseName) {
this.dbUseName = dbUseName;
}
public String getDbPwd() {
dbPwd=getValue("dataSource.password", "root");
return dbPwd;
}
public void setDbPwd(String dbPwd) {
this.dbPwd = dbPwd;
}
public Config() {}
@SuppressWarnings("resource")
public